Spectacular Landscapes and Cave Systems

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park boasts some of the world’s most spectacular tropical landscapes. Towering limestone karsts covered in lush greenery dominate the skyline, creating a dramatic backdrop for exploration. The park is renowned for its numerous caves, some of which are among the largest and most magnificent in the world. Visitors can embark on guided tours to marvel at the awe-inspiring stalactites and stalagmites that adorn these natural wonders.

Unique Geological and Ecological Diversity

The geological formations within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park are a marvel of nature. Over millions of years, the karst landscape has been shaped into intricate formations, creating a maze of caves and underground rivers waiting to be discovered. The park’s ecological diversity is equally impressive, providing habitat to a wide range of flora and fauna. Rare and endangered species, including those endemic to the region, can be found thriving within the park’s protected boundaries.

Chao Long

For a hearty breakfast, Chao Long is a popular choice among locals and visitors alike. This spicy noodle soup features a robust broth, often flavored with pork or beef, and generously garnished with fresh herbs and crunchy bean sprouts. It’s a comforting dish that warms the soul, perfect before a day of exploring the park.

Banh Mi

Vietnam’s famous Banh Mi finds its way to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park in all its delicious glory. This crispy baguette sandwich is stuffed with a variety of fillings such as pork, beef, pâté, and a medley of pickled vegetables and herbs. It’s a portable and satisfying meal, ideal for picnics or a quick bite between adventures.

Bun Bo Hue

A regional specialty not to be missed is Bun Bo Hue, a spicy beef noodle soup that originated from the neighboring city of Hue. At Phong Nha Ke Bang, this dish features thick rice noodles in a flavorful, spicy broth, accompanied by tender slices of beef and a variety of Vietnamese herbs. It’s a dish that truly captures the essence of central Vietnamese cuisine.

Banh Xeo

Another local favorite is Banh Xeo, a savory pancake made from rice flour and turmeric powder, folded over a filling of pork, shrimp, and bean sprouts. Crispy on the outside and soft on the inside, Banh Xeo is typically enjoyed with fresh greens and a side of dipping sauce. It’s a delightful dish that showcases Vietnam’s expertise in creating textures and flavors.

Where is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park located?

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park is located in Quang Binh Province, Central Vietnam. Specifically, it is situated near the town of Phong Nha and Son Trach, approximately 40 kilometers northwest of Dong Hoi city, the provincial capital of Quang Binh Province. The park’s location is characterized by its limestone karst landscapes, caves, and dense tropical forests, making it a renowned UNESCO World Heritage site and a popular destination for nature enthusiasts and adventure seekers alike.

Is there any halal food available in the vicinity of the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park?

Halal food options near Phong Nha Ke Bang National Park, located in Quang Binh, Vietnam, are limited. The area is known more for its traditional Vietnamese cuisine, which predominantly features pork and seafood. However, with Vietnam’s growing tourism industry, some local restaurants and hotels in nearby towns may offer halal-certified dishes or vegetarian options.
